Test the network boundary

For an Offline POS, disconnect the internet during a test sale and verify the local workflow remains usable. For an Online/Offline POS deployment, also test reconnection, synchronization, duplicate prevention, and the behavior of each branch when the server cannot be reached.

Do not treat a browser demo as hardware or deployment acceptance. Run these checks on the actual site network and devices.
